How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Marina Villa?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Marina Villa Studio Apartments | $1,374 | $699 | $2,150 |
Marina Villa 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,592 | $560 | $3,300 |
Marina Villa 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,986 | $550 | $4,042 |
Marina Villa 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,728 | $674 | $3,028 |
Marina Villa 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,831 | $854 | $2,770 |

Getting Around the Marina Villa Neighborhood in Saint Louis, MO
Walk Score®
82 / 100
Very Walkable
Most err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
56 / 100
Bikeable
Some b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
38 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
